One last question, can I grow new tomato plants from cuttings or do they have to be grown from seed?

Thanks again
Marge says:
You can grow them from cuttings, but they won't overwinter.
So when you are pruning your tomatoes in the early summer you can plant the cuttings and they should grow easily into a new tomato plant. However all tomato plants will die in the autumn and certainly won't survive the frosts.

You can have small fruit from a larger variety. I've found feeding them every so often helps the fruit to grow. Depends on the quality of seed, soil too and the position they are in. Ours have flourished at the sheltered side of the house but they didn't grow so well on the patio. Adding compost to the top can also help. (all potted plants like this not just tomatoes!)

But I have found tomatoes are a very fussy plant. Particularly about position.
